A Glimpse into Abbvie's Market Capitalization Over the Years

Abbvie, a global biopharmaceutical company, has seen significant fluctuations in its market capitalization since its inception. This chart provides a detailed annual overview of Abbvie's average market capitalization, offering insights into the company's financial health and growth trajectory.

Historical Trends and Insights

Over the past decade, Abbvie's market capitalization has experienced notable peaks and troughs. For instance, during the mid-2010s, the company saw a substantial increase in its market value, reflecting its successful product launches and strategic acquisitions. By 2018, Abbvie's market capitalization had surged by approximately 50% compared to the early 2010s, showcasing its robust growth.

However, the data also reveals periods of decline, particularly during global economic downturns and industry-specific challenges. Despite these fluctuations, Abbvie has consistently demonstrated resilience, bouncing back with innovative solutions and strong market strategies.
